Why are airlines not allowed to sell airline tickets even in closure?

The answer to these questions is not what you think - there is no danger of aggravating the disease situation in the country, senior Ministry of Health officials declare.

Professor Itamar Grotto clarified that there is no problem with flights abroad, especially when it comes to green countries and after corona tests are done.

So why did the Ministry of Transportation decide to ban flights?

The decision stems solely from other sectors not claiming that there is inequality between the aviation industry and other industries, senior officials in the Ministry of Transport and the Ministry of Health admit to us and this is the reason why travel agents When.

Currently, the closure was extended until October 14, whoever purchased a plane ticket yesterday to October 11, the previous date on which the closure was supposed to end, was considered fine.

Now, with the extension of the closure by three days, the same purchaser is considered a criminal and will not be able to exercise the flight ticket, even though at the point in time he purchased it he acted in accordance with the law.

And so basically a situation is created that the closure will probably be extended further, the airlines will not be able to sell airline tickets and will be confined and all without a logical epidemiological reason.

If all this is not enough, yesterday the Ministry of Transportation decided that anyone who dares to arrive at Ben Gurion Airport with a plane ticket purchased after the closure, not only will not be able to exercise it, he will also receive a fine. May suffer enormous economic damage, to the extent that they are eventually compensated, it will be at the expense of the public.

From a survey we conducted, there is no country in the world that has presented a similar outline - a permit to operate flights, but a ban on the sale of flight tickets.

In most countries of the world, even during closing times, airports were open and active and allowed the purchase of airline tickets.

Israir has already filed a petition with the High Court, which, among other things, points to a violation of human rights, all in the name of equality.

The Ministry of Transportation responded: "The outline that regulates the activity of the aviation industry during the closure is balanced and proportionate, maintains the functional continuity of the aviation industry and does not harm ticket buyers before the arrangement. It also allows Israelis to enter Israel without restriction. "It is easy when the rights of citizens are violated, but on the other hand, the need for the national effort to reduce the level of morbidity in the country and maintain public health as a guiding principle cannot be ignored."
